Reduced contrast sensitivity function and outer retina thickness in convalescent Vogt-Koyanagi-Harada disease

Published in 2024 at "Eye"

DOI: 10.1038/s41433-024-03418-1

Abstract: To evaluate contrast sensitivity function (CSF) in convalescent Vogt-Koyanagi-Harada (VKH) disease and investigate the relationship between CSF and chorioretinal thickness in VKH patients with and without sunset glow fundus (SGF). This is a cross-sectional study.… read more here.
